Author: sergeyb
Date: Fri Apr 20 11:11:13 2012
New Revision: 1328322
URL: http://svn.apache.org/viewvc?rev=1328322&view=rev
Log:
Minor update to WADL generator to get enum classes generated properly
Modified:
cxf/trunk/tools/wadlto/jaxrs/src/main/java/org/apache/cxf/tools/wadlto/jaxrs/SourceGenerator.java
Modified:
cxf/trunk/tools/wadlto/jaxrs/src/main/java/org/apache/cxf/tools/wadlto/jaxrs/SourceGenerator.java
URL:
http://svn.apache.org/viewvc/cxf/trunk/tools/wadlto/jaxrs/src/main/java/org/apache/cxf/tools/wadlto/jaxrs/SourceGenerator.java?rev=1328322&r1=1328321&r2=1328322&view=diff
==============================================================================
---
cxf/trunk/tools/wadlto/jaxrs/src/main/java/org/apache/cxf/tools/wadlto/jaxrs/SourceGenerator.java
(original)
+++
cxf/trunk/tools/wadlto/jaxrs/src/main/java/org/apache/cxf/tools/wadlto/jaxrs/SourceGenerator.java
Fri Apr 20 11:11:13 2012
@@ -924,7 +924,8 @@ public class SourceGenerator {
if (theName.length() == 1) {
return theName;
} else {
- return theName.substring(0, 1) +
theName.substring(1).toLowerCase();
+ theName = theName.substring(0, 1) +
theName.substring(1).toLowerCase();
+ return theName.replaceAll("[\\.\\-]", "_");
}
}